Abstract

An intermediary base station supporting mobile terminal (MT) functionality and/or a user equipment (UE) may receive a time alignment (TA) command and associated timer value from one or more distributed units (DUs) and/or a central unit (CU) of a parent base station. The TA command and timer value may be based on an experienced or potential timer expiration associated with a TA of a communication link. The TA command may specify an updated TA value and a timer reset for scheduling communications on the communication link. In some examples, the TA command may be in response to a TA command request provided by the MT or UE on allocated resources or configurations indicated by the parent base station. In other cases, the TA command may be in response to a random access procedure on allocated resources or configurations indicated by the parent base station.
